ANTHELMINTICS Meaning and Definition

  1. Anthelmintics are a class of drugs or medications that are specifically designed to eradicate or eliminate parasitic worms, also known as helminths, from the body. These worms can infest various organs and tissues, causing diseases and impairing the overall health of humans and animals.

    Anthelmintics work by either paralyzing or killing the worms, allowing them to be expelled from the body through normal bodily processes, such as defecation. There are different types of anthelmintics that target specific types of helminths, such as roundworms, tapeworms, flukes, and threadworms, among others.

    These medicines typically require a prescription and are available in various forms, including tablets, liquids, and powdered formulations. The dosage and duration of treatment depend on the specific type of helminth infection, its severity, and the patient's age and overall health condition.

    Anthelmintics are commonly used in both human and veterinary medicine to treat helminth infections that may cause a wide range of symptoms, including abdominal pain, diarrhea, anemia, weight loss, and fatigue. In some cases, severe infestations can lead to serious complications and even life-threatening conditions. Therefore, prompt and appropriate treatment with anthelmintics is crucial to eradicate these parasites and prevent further health issues.

    However, it is important to note that anthelmintics may have potential side effects, and some parasites may develop resistance to certain drugs over time. Therefore, it is essential to follow the prescribed dosage and consult a healthcare professional for appropriate diagnosis, treatment, and monitoring of helminth infections.

Etymology of ANTHELMINTICS

The word "Anthelmintics" derives from two roots: "anti-" meaning "against" and "helminth" which refers to parasitic worms. The suffix "-ics" indicates that it is a noun form of a word, referring to a category or field of study. Therefore, "anthelmintics" literally means "against worms". It is used to describe substances or medicines that are used to treat or kill parasitic worms in humans and animals.
